About This Item
London: Annely Juda Fine Art, 1998. 1 volume, [c. 75] pages, illustrations (some colour); 24 cm. Published on the occasion of an exhibition at Annely Juda Fine Art, 2 July to 19 September, 1998. Firm binding, clean inside copy. Light shelfwear, age toning. Includes: Arp, Bill, Gabo, Hepworth, Kliun, Klucis, Kupka, Malevich, Moholy-Nagy, Mondrian, Moore, Nicholson, Popova, Rodchenko, Suetin, Tauber-Arp, Vantongerloo, Vordemberge-Gildewart.. 1st.
